Abstract

The utility model discloses a forming device in a napping machine which mainly comprises a sanding roller. The utility model is characterized in that a pattern roller is arranged on the outside of the sanding roller, and concave and convex flower forms are arranged on the pattern roller; a gap is arranged between the pattern roller and the sanding roller, and the gap is matched with the thickness of fabric which needs processing through sanding. The utility model can process various fabrics, such as purified cotton, terylene cotton, chemical fibres, furs, etc. and can process various flower forms with different styles on the same fabric. In the course of process, no chemical auxiliary material, such as colorant, auxiliary agent, etc. is used, and therefore, the utility model uses a physical and natural processing method for processing the patterns. In addition, one napping machine is only provided with one sanding roller for a good napping effect, and energy consumption and process cost are reduced.

Background technology
Napping machine is mainly used to fabric face is processed, and makes fabric face form one deck fine hair.Topmost device is the napping shaped device in the napping machine, and its structural principle mainly comprises as shown in Figure 1: the sand roller 4 that runs up is respectively arranged with compress roller 3 on the both sides of sand roller 4; Sand roller 4 is combined by steel rider and the rubber that is coated on the steel rider usually.In napping machine, also be provided with some advance cloth spreading roll 6 and 1 and a pair ofly advance cloth traction pressure roller 2 usually in the front side of napping shaped device, also be provided with a pair of cloth traction pressure roller 5 that goes out usually at the rear side of napping shaped device; The effect of entering cloth spreading roll 6 and 1 is that processed fabric 7 is floating whole, the effect of advancing cloth traction pressure roller 2 is processed fabric 7 to be pressed on two advance between the cloth traction pressure roller 2 and draw fabric 7 and move to a certain direction, and to draw the effect of pressure roller 2 identical with advancing cloth in the effect that goes out cloth traction pressure roller 5; And, in processing, moving process, remaining certain force of strain in order to make fabric 7, the rotating speed of generally using cloth traction pressure roller 5 is a little more than the rotating speed that advances cloth traction pressure roller 2.Generally, sand roller 4, advance cloth traction pressure roller 2 and go out cloth traction pressure roller 5 etc. and drive rotation by parts such as belt pulley, belts by motor.In addition, in order to adjust the operating position of compress roller 3---promptly adjust the degree that compress roller 3 presses down fabric 7, usually also be provided with regulator, the structure of regulator is as follows: the compress roller the axle two ends be installed with a nut respectively, every nut matches with a rhizoid thick stick respectively and is connected, the lower end of every rhizoid thick stick is fixed with bevel gear, and this bevel gear matches with bevel gear on being installed in regulating shaft, at an end of regulating shaft handwheel is installed; When needs are adjusted the operating position of compress roller, as long as to a certain direction rotation hand wheel, handwheel just drives the regulating shaft rotation, further drive the leading screw rotation by bevel gear on the regulating shaft and the bevel gear on the leading screw, like this, just can make the nut that matches with leading screw at the vertical direction moving linearly, also just reach and make the purpose of compress roller, thereby can adjust the operating position of compress roller at the vertical direction moving linearly.Certainly, above-mentioned sand roller, compress roller, advance the cloth spreading roll, the relevant parts that advance cloth traction pressure roller, regulator or the like all are installed in the frame of napping machine.
The operation principle of the napping shaped device of said structure is: the fabric 7 that needs processing is under the suppressing action of compress roller 3, be coated on the sand roller 4 with certain wrap angle, can regulate the operating position of compress roller 3 by regulator in vertical direction, also promptly can regulate the wrap angle of fabric 7 and sand roller 4, thereby can regulate the stock removal on fabric 7 surfaces.Advancing cloth traction pressure roller 2 and going out under the acting in conjunction of cloth traction pressure roller 5, when fabric 7 during with the sand roller 4 of certain speed by running up, the abrasive particle of random alignment just closely contacts with fabric 7 on the sand roller 4 surperficial rubbers, and rub on fabric 7 surfaces, cutting edge of a knife or a sword mouth and wedge angle sharp keen on the abrasive particle are at first pulled out the fiber in the fabric yarn, and cut off into the filament shape, along with proceeding of napping work, filament is worn into fine hair, thereby produce the fine hair of one deck densification on fabric 7 surfaces, improved the feel and the snugness of fit of fabric 7 greatly.
The shortcoming of the napping shaped device of said structure is: one, can only carry out napping processing to the whole surface of fabric, just a kind of fabric is processed more single through producing a kind of kind of effect after processing.Two, in the napping process, fabric is that compress roll-in by the sand roller both sides is on sand roller, the pressure that contacts with sand roller is to lean on the tension force of fabric to produce, it is a kind of relatively more flexible contact, when sand roller is rotated at a high speed, fabric just produces circular runout on sand roller, therefore, single sand roller does not just reach the napping effect in the napping machine of this structure, generally many sand roller need be set, and the Tension Control to fabric requires to cause the volume of view picture napping machine bigger than higher in process, energy consumption is higher, and the production kind is more single.
Summary of the invention
The utility model will provide a kind of can on fabric, process three-dimensional flower shape, energy consumption lower, can produce the shaped device in the colored shape napping machine of the solid of spending more the shape kind.
For achieving the above object, the technical solution adopted in the utility model is: the shaped device in the described three-dimensional flower shape napping machine, mainly comprise sand roller, be characterized in: the arranged outside in sand roller has patterned roll, patterned roll is provided with concavo-convex colored shape, be provided with the gap between patterned roll and sand roller, this gap is complementary with the thickness of the fabric that needs napping processing.
The further technical scheme of the utility model is: the downside in patterned roll also is provided with a traction pressure roller, and the traction pressure roller will need the fabric of napping processing to be pressed between traction pressure roller and the patterned roll, also be provided with a fabric guide roll above patterned roll.
The utility model further technical scheme is: the axle head in the patterned roll both sides also is respectively arranged with lash adjusting device; A kind of version of described lash adjusting device is: the axle of patterned roll is fixedlyed connected with the dovetail slide, and the dovetail slide matches with dovetail slide block on being fixed on base, and the dovetail slide can slide on the dovetail slide block; Be installed with a connecting plate on the dovetail slide, a side of connecting plate is connected with an attachment lug, and attachment lug is connected with the piston rod of cylinder, and cylinder is installed on the cylinder block, and cylinder block is installed on the base; The opposite side of connecting plate contacts with the output leading screw of worm type of reduction gearing, worm type of reduction gearing is connected with following drive unit: on the power shaft of worm type of reduction gearing angular wheel is installed, this angular wheel matches with angular wheel on being installed in regulating shaft, the other end of regulating shaft is equipped with handwheel, and regulating shaft is installed on the base by a pair of bearing.
The utility model has the advantages that: in napping machine, use shaped device described in the utility model, can process various fabrics such as cotton textiles, polyester-cotton blend, chemical fibre, hair.And the colored shape of processing is depended on colored shape on the patterned roll, and therefore, the patterned roll that shape is not suited in replacing can process a plurality of colored shape of different-style on a kind of fabric; And in process, do not use chemical adjuvant such as any dyestuff, auxiliary agent, be processing patterns method a kind of pure physical property, natural.Moreover, this processing is to finish under the gap between sand roller and these two roll surfaces of patterned roll, fabric can not be done circular runout on sand roller, therefore only need a sand roller just can reach good napping effect in a napping machine, and this just greatly reduces energy consumption and processing cost.

Embodiment
Below in conjunction with the drawings and specific embodiments technical scheme described in the utility model and operation principle thereof are further described.
As shown in Figure 2, shaped device in the three-dimensional flower shape napping machine described in the utility model, mainly comprise a sand roller 8, arranged outside in sand roller 8 has a patterned roll 4, and patterned roll 4 is provided with concavo-convex colored shape, is provided with gap 9 between patterned roll 4 and sand roller 8, this gap 9 is complementary with the thickness of the fabric 1 that needs napping processing, that is: in the napping process, can on fabric 1, process decorative pattern, fabric 1 can not be rubbed or grind away again.In the present embodiment, also be provided with the regulator that to regulate gap 9, as shown in Figure 3, Figure 4, a kind of version of described lash adjusting device is: the axle 24 of patterned roll 4 is fixedlyed connected with dovetail slide 23, dovetail slide 23 matches with dovetail slide block 22 on being fixed on base 19, and dovetail slide 23 can slide on dovetail slide block 22; Side at dovetail slide 23 is installed with a connecting plate 15, one side of connecting plate 15 is connected with an attachment lug 16, attachment lug 16 is connected with the piston rod 17 of cylinder 21, and cylinder 21 is installed on the cylinder block 26, and cylinder block 26 is installed on the base 19; The opposite side of connecting plate 15 contacts with the output leading screw 14 of worm type of reduction gearing 11, worm type of reduction gearing 11 is connected with following drive unit: angular wheel 12 is installed on the power shaft of worm type of reduction gearing 11, this angular wheel 12 matches with angular wheel 13 on being installed in regulating shaft 18, the other end of regulating shaft 18 is equipped with handwheel 20, and regulating shaft 18 is installed on the base 19 by a pair of bearing 25.In actual use, worm type of reduction gearing 11 can also directly be driven by stepper motor, that is: the power shaft with worm type of reduction gearing 11 directly is connected with the output shaft of stepper motor, and this variation also should belong to protection domain of the present utility model.In the present embodiment, as shown in Figure 2, also be provided with a traction pressure roller 10 at the downside of patterned roll 4, traction pressure roller 10 will need the fabric 1 of napping processing to be pressed between traction pressure roller 10 and the patterned roll 4, also be provided with a fabric guide roll 5 above patterned roll 4.Similar with traditional napping machine, in the present embodiment, also be provided with in the front side of shaped device and somely advance cloth spreading roll 2 and 3, also be provided with a pair of cloth traction pressure roller 7 that goes out at the rear side of shaped device, and, according to the structure of whole napping machine, some fabric guide rolls 6 can also be set in suitable place.
The operation principle of the shaped device of said structure is: the size of at first coming control gap 9 according to the thickness of fabric to be processed, its method of adjustment is: start cylinder 21 earlier, make its piston rod 17 come pushing tow connecting plate 15 by attachment lug 16, connecting plate 15 drives dovetail slide 23 again and slides on dovetail slide block 22, and patterned roll 4 is drawn close to sand roller 8 directions; And then according to the thickness of fabric to be processed, to a certain direction rotation hand wheel 20, handwheel 20 drives angular wheel 13 rotations by regulating shaft 18, angular wheel 13 drives another angular wheel 12 rotations again, angular wheel 12 drives leading screw 14 rotations by worm type of reduction gearing 11, make leading screw 14 pushing tows on the opposite side of connecting plate 15, equally, connecting plate 15 also drives dovetail slide 23 and slides on dovetail slide block 22, and patterned roll 4 pushed away sand roller 8, till the thickness of gap between patterned roll 4 and the sand roller 8 and fabric to be processed is complementary, that is: in process, can on fabric, process decorative pattern clearly, fabric not ground away again, rub.Behind the above-mentioned adjustment end-of-job, just can carry out the napping shaping work, similar with traditional napping machine, going out cloth traction pressure roller 7, reaching under the acting in conjunction of patterned roll 4 and traction pressure roller 10 etc., fabric 1 to be processed moves to predetermined direction in napping machine, equally, remain certain force of strain in order to make fabric 1 in processing, moving process, the rotating speed that will go out cloth traction pressure roller 7 is adjusted slightly higherly.Fabric 1 is under the effect of fabric guide roll 5, wrap in tightly on the patterned roll 4 with certain wrap angle, because the surface engraving in patterned roll 4 has concavo-convex colored shape, therefore the surface of fabric 1 just occurred with patterned roll 4 on identical concavo-convex colored shape, when fabric 1 during by the gap 9 between patterned roll 4 and the sand roller 8, the abrasive particle of random alignment just closely contacts with that part that fabric 1 rat comes on the sand roller 8 surperficial rubbers, and rub, the sharp keen knife edge and the wedge angle of abrasive particle, fiber in that part of fabric yarn that projection is next is pulled out, and cuts off into the filament shape, continue to wear into fine hair again; And the surface that is trapped in patterned roll 4 sunk that part of fabrics just can be ground to by sand roller 8, also keeps its original state.Like this, just produce a kind of protrude fabric face, fine hair type, colored shape that third dimension is very strong on the surface of fabric 1.In normal napping process, when the joint that runs between the cloth, because the thickness of cloth joint is more much bigger than the distance in the gap 9 of adjusting, hinder normally carrying out of production and processing for preventing from joint rubbed, action that can control cylinder 21 makes the suitably withdrawal inwards of piston rod 17 of cylinder 21, piston rod 17 by attachment lug 16 with connecting plate 15 to lira, connecting plate 15 is pulled away from sand roller 8 by dovetail slide 23 with patterned roll 4 again, to increase gap 9, the cloth joint can be passed through smoothly; After the cloth joint passes through smoothly, cylinder 21 is restored to the original state, proceed to guarantee to produce.
